Gregory Roland Shanika
February 24th, 1944 - January 3rd, 2023

Gregory Roland Shanika, age 78, son of Leo and Rose Shanika died peacefully January 3, 2023. He is survived by nieces, nephews and great and grand nieces and nephews. Greg was immensely proud of his academic achievements. He was the youngest of four brothers, Leo, Tom, and Ronny. Their father passed when Greg was in high school. While living with, and caring for, his mother he graduated Magna Cum Laude from McBride High School , St. Louis and received degrees from the University of Missouri St. Louis and Washington University, St. Louis. He was a respected and dedicate member of his communities and served on numerous boards including the Heart Wellness Center Venice, Florida. He was a beloved uncle serving as an advisor, mentor, and friend. He was a devoted husband to his wife Chiara. They shared fifty-two wonderful years together. There will be a celebration of his life at a later date. The family requests that tributes in his name be shared with the charity of your choice.
